What fuse is the dome light on a Ford 500?

The dome light fuse on a Ford 500 is located in the Passenger compartment fuse panel. The specific fuse number may vary depending on the year of the Ford 500 model. For example, in the Ford Five Hundred models produced from 2004 to 2007, the dome light fuse is labeled as fuse F9 in the Passenger compartment fuse panel.
Please note that the specific fuse number for the dome light may vary for different model years or trim levels of the Ford 500. It is always recommended to consult the owner’s manual or the fuse box diagram for the exact fuse number and location for your specific vehicle.

What is a dome light in a car?

Dome lights illuminate the inside of a vehicle and mount to the domed space of the ceiling. They are hardwired into the vehicle’s electrical system and brighten the interior when doors open, or when the engine is turned off, depending on the wiring configuration of the vehicle.

Why are my overhead lights not working?

Check that the fixture is plugged in, put in a new bulb, see if a circuit breaker tripped. These are basic troubleshooting steps that don’t require calling an electrician. But there may be a deeper electrical issue behind the failed light—you may have a failed light fixture, bad wiring, a broken switch.

What is the dome light called?

courtesy lights
Most vehicles/ cars have interior lights that are also called dome lights or courtesy lights. These can be located on the ceiling of the vehicle and illuminate when people enter or exit the car. The lighting normally stays lit until the vehicle is turned on so the passengers can safely fasten their seat belts.
